Alverta P. Joyner

Published 11:35 am Thursday, January 17, 2013

RICH SQUARE – Mrs. Alverta P. Joyner, age 96, of Rich Square died at the Kindred Healthcare Center in Ahoskie on Monday, January 14, 2013.  She was born in Bertie County to the late Eva Parker and the late William A. Parker.

Mrs. Joyner graduated from Roxobel Kelford School.  During her high school career she was a star basketball player and won many awards in track and field.  She was married to the late Bertram Joyner and they made their home in Rich Square.  Mrs. Joyner worked beside her husband in the diary and later in the Rich Square Florist.  She will be remembered for her cooking and beautiful Iris gardens.

Also preceding her in death are her brothers, Junius, Carlisle, Milton and Grover Parker.

Survivors include her sister, Emma Bracy of Roxobel; and several nieces and nephews.
